Update: Pizza Pete Wins First Round of the Patch Pizza Playoff

Pizza Pete will represent Orland Park in the battle against our neighboring towns during the next rounds of the Patch Pizza Playoff.

The time has come to pick your favorite local pizza place in Orland Park.

Choose wisely, because this perfectionist of pie will represent the village as we face off with our neighboring Patch towns in a fierce battle for slice supremacy.

Patch is on a mission to find the most loved pizza in the Southland and we need your help to select a winner. For the last couple days, you have graciously given suggestions for cheesy greatness in town on Orland Park Patch’s Facebook page.

But there can be only one. 

We decided to limit this competition and did not include national or regional chains and franchises. Voting will end at 11:59 p.m. on Sunday, Feb. 5. We figured pizza is arguably more important than the big game, given who’s playing. That and we’ve already seen the commercials.
